Analyst notes (AI-assisted)
The Legend of Heroes: Sen no Kiseki III is a JRPG sequel continuing Nihon Falcom's flagship series with turn-based combat, character progression, and narrative-driven gameplay.
Sen no Kiseki III occupies a quiet but stable niche in the JRPG catalog, generating $1.68k/mo residual revenue from a dedicated fanbase five years post-launch. The 82% positive rate and long average playtime (110+ hours) signal strong retention among core series followers, but mainstream discoverability remains limited, and the title's position as the third installment in a serialized narrative limits new-player acquisition. Opportunity exists for a publisher seeking to revive the entire Trails in Flash saga through bundling or localization outreach, but the game itself is neither underpriced nor at commercial risk. Most realistic play: watch.
- Risk: Narrative continuation means players must own and complete prior installments; standalone appeal is minimal.
- Risk: Developer has been radio-silent for 65 months; no public signals of active support or sequel planning.
- Risk: Two-language support (likely Japanese + English) restricts addressable market relative to fully localized competitors.
